Output f528ef064ea84d1640be5119e88f83989ccb1fe1e8f0ca0b9f9d572e02d7fc79:138

value
39366
script pubkey
OP_0 OP_PUSHBYTES_20 8989269fcdb5f44bc90a391bbe94656ddc31cb50
address
bc1q3xyjd87dkh6yhjg28ydma9r9dhwrrj6sg9hdxj
transaction
f528ef064ea84d1640be5119e88f83989ccb1fe1e8f0ca0b9f9d572e02d7fc79
confirmations
130083
spent
true